Software Q&A sites (like Stack Overflow) play an essential role in developers day-to-day work for problem-solving. Although search engines (like Google) are widely used to obtain a list of relevant posts for technical problems, we observed that the redundant relevant posts and sheer amount of information barriers developers to digest and identify the useful answers. In this paper, we propose a tool AnswerBot which enables to automatically generate an answer summary for a technical problem. AnswerBot consists of three main stages, (1) relevant question retrieval, (2) useful answer paragraph selection, (3) diverse answer summary generation. We implement it in the form of a search engine website. To evaluate AnswerBot, we first build a repository includes a large number of Java questions and their corresponding answers from Stack Overflow. Then, we conduct a user study that evaluates the answer summary generated by AnswerBot and two baselines (based on Google and Stack Overflow search engine) for 100 queries. The results show that the answer summaries generated by AnswerBot are more relevant, useful, and diverse. Moreover, we also substantially improved the efficiency of AnswerBot (from 309 to 8 seconds per query).
